    Our friend Jin reached out to us this weekend to ask about deformed Regular Coffee Nitro cans. So we did a series of tests Saturday and some follow up extreme tests this morning. Some cans (3 of 48 tested) were over-pressurized. Not enough pressure to be dangerous but enough to deform a can.


    We think that during one of the constant tweaks to the canning line's nitro doser, the tech adjusted it outside of the range for a 12oz. can, to a level intended for 16oz. cans.


    The beer is as it should be. It will actually probably hold longer and cascade more beautifully when poured. The higher pressure isn’t enough to compromise the can’s seals, but the cans may misshape. We believe we have isolated the affected cans and pulled them from the stacks as of Sunday morning, but Jin is evidence that some are out there in the wilds of NJ.


    If you have “popped up” Nitro Coffee cans and want a perfectly can-shaped cans, we totally understand and want to make it right. Please bring them back to Carton next time you are by, and we will exchange them for some cans we are holding for this purpose. If you aren’t bothered and drink from a deformed can, bring the empty in on your next visit, and your first Boat is on us. If getting to Carton is not convenient in your near future, shoot an email to [email protected] and we will sort something out
